Freeware App Creates PDFs on your device.


If you ever wanted to create a PDF document on your Pocket PC...and why not? Then this little app is for you. PocketPDF is a freeware application that converts your Pocket Word docs to PDF format perfect for emailing or beaming to far off lands. Unfortunately, it looks like the formatting will be the same as Acrobat 3.0 which means there would be side scrolling in order to read, but it's still pretty cool anyway.
The current version is 1.0b. What does that get you? well, text to pdf, basically. depending on time and resources, i might expand the code to allow embedding images and possibly encryption of text. But it's a handy little tool anyway!
A note on this: The files generated open fine on a computer running the full version of Adobe Reader. I used an old file specification, which covers up to version 3.x of adobe acrobat. the Adobe Reader for PPC requires a later version of the document format. I'm working on it!
